    The Firm is a new (legal drama) TV series, filmed in Toronto apparently, that would be of interest to John Grisham fans. Tom Cruise played the lead part in the 1993 movie of the same name. Here's a brief introduction...

    Based on the blockbuster feature film and the best-selling novel of 1991 by world-renowned author Grisham (The Pelican Brief, The Client), "The Firm" continues the story of attorney Mitchell McDeere who, as a young associate, brought down the prestigious Memphis law firm of Bendini, Lambert & Locke, which operated as a front for the Chicago mob. After a difficult decade, McDeere and his family now emerge from isolation to reclaim their lives and their future -- only to find that past dangers are still lurking and new threats are everywhere.

    Betty White is the host of this program which appears to be a version of the old Candid Camera show. Might be fun to watch... here's some info:

    Ahhh senior citizens: blue-haired, discount card-holding pensioners slowly winding down through their golden years. So sweet, so kind, so... out of control and outrageous?!

    In the vein of Jackass and Punk'd, comedic sensation Betty White orchestrates a band of fearless senior citizens as they roam the streets pulling shockingly hilarious pranks on the naive younger generation. Delivering comedy in carefully crafted stunts, the results are jaw-droppingly funny candid moments and priceless reactions captured by cameras hidden in strategic locations. And with a fresh and edgy look, there's nothing old-fashioned about this series.

    The original Belgium version is the winner of the International Rose d'Or Best Program Award. Taking the world by storm, this ratings sensation finally arrives in America and proves that no matter how old you are, you should never act your age.
